University of Northampton

History

Education has an extensive history in Northampton dating back to the 13th century whilst the University of Northampton has evolved from the beginning of the 20th century.

Research

All the research that we undertake, and the work that we do to generate new knowledge, is designed to have a social impact, helping improve people’s lives and the environment. Delivering social impact through research is a key part of our strategic plan Transforming Lives + Inspiring Change and is integrated with the Changemaker Challenges.

The Changemaker Challenges include making a positive difference to Northamptonshire in the key areas of:

  • Health and Wellbeing
  • Education
  • Culture, Heritage and the Environment
  • Enterprise and Innovation

The University is working with local partners to deliver these four Challenges as we strive to improve Northamptonshire.

Housing services

When you come to study with us, you can choose to live in halls of residence or privately-owned housing. We have a selection of accommodation available on the new Waterside Campus, in the Town Centre and in the Student Village on Boughton Green Road.

The Universityoffer single and twin rooms with shared bathrooms or en-suites and complete with halls facilities and services. The rooms are all equipped with network access and WiFi, as well as 24-hour security and a dedicated support team.

Campus life

The University’s Travel Plan exists to reduce the impact of our student, staff and visitor travel to our sites and to provide viable and accessible sustainable travel options instead, which results in a reduction of carbon emissions, Nitrogen Oxide (NOx) pollution and congestion. With over 2,000 staff and 10,000 students, travel is a key issue for the University to manage.

With the move to our new campus, Waterside, the University is working hard to ensure it supports sustainable travel options through its Travel Plan, including: subsidised Uno Buses, free intercampus Uno Bus, a park and ride facility on the edge of town, Cycle CoNNect hire bikes, and excellent cycling and walking routes.

Sports facilities

Northamptonshire is home to several top sports teams, with regular football, rugby and cricket matches taking place near to the university.

Rugby

  • Northampton Saints Rugby Club is one of the top premiership clubs in the country. The club has a strong reputation at national and international level and features world class players.
  • The Northampton Saints play at Franklin’s Gardens, a world renowned venue close to Northampton town centre.

Football

  • Northampton Town Football Club play at Sixfields, a purpose built athletics stadium surrounded by leisure amenities including restaurants and a cinema.
